Wick Antiques was established by Charles Wallrock in the early 1980s. Having grown up in the Antiques world Charles developed an extensive wealth of knowledge. Starting out as a ‘man with a van’ he quickly gained a good reputation and embarked on a longstanding relationship with Harrods. He was later joined by his wife, Caroline Wallrock. Caroline having completed a Persian degree, went on to study at Christie’s fine art and then joined Sotheby’s specializing in Islamic and Japanese works of art, as well as taking the occasional auction. Together they make a formidable team with extensive knowledge and buy and sell some of the best items on the market.

Description
These luxurious chairs are deep, comfortable, and upholstered in top-quality country house fabric. They feature a refined shape, with elegantly curving arm supports and backs that add to their appeal. The overall silhouette, along with their relatively low height, recalls the famous Bridgewater series of designs by Howard & Sons. Additionally, the combination of simple back legs and finely carved front legs with floral detailing is characteristic of this esteemed firm’s craftsmanship. Giltwood tub armchairs are far rarer than their oak, walnut, or mahogany counterparts, and the quality of these chairs is exemplary throughout. Howard & Sons’ seat furniture is highly sought after for its distinguished design and impeccable craftsmanship, and these chairs stand as outstanding examples of their work.
